Balloons for Madeleine

SPANGDAHLEM AIR BASE, Germany -- Riley Astore, son of Sarah Crider, prepares to release a balloon with information on the missing gilr madeleine attached to the bottom of the string on June 22, The date marked 50 days since young Madeleine McCann went missing. People from all over the world held similar events to show their support for Madeleine’s family. (US Air Force photo/Airman 1st Class Allen Pollard)
